Church
St Chad's Church in is traditionally understood to have been founded in Saxon times. King Offa, who reigned in Mercia from 757 to 796 AD, is believed to have founded the church, though it is possible it has an earlier foundation even than that. is situated 2,200 feet southeast of Bricklayers Arms.
